Renton Shopping Center
Submitted by Renton Then and Now Renton Shopping Center was the city's first shopping mall. It was located on a 28-acre site near the intersection of Sunset Boulevard and Rainier Ave South. It opened in March 1960, years before I-5, I-405, or Southcenter mall were constructed. The welcoming brochure listed several stores, the largest of which was Sears, which was located at the north end of the mall.
